Great price, can't go wrong – My partner and I are pretty happy with this tv. It's a reasonable size and a good price. The only thing we've noticed is that the sound isn't amazing and doesn't always deal with louder sounds too well. However, for our first little home it works well and will eventually become the bedroom tv once we can afford a bigger tv. Will definitely continue to buy TVs from ALDI.

This is a very GOOD product! – This BAUHN TV from ALDI is a 39.5" Full High Definition LED LCD TV with a DVD Player, and it works well. The only drawback would be the sound quality could be a little better. Picture is clear, it is easy to operate and the DVD player works every time. No problems so far, and have been using it for quite some time now.

Bad speakers – The speakers sound distorted giving a very tinny sound and you tend to get a headache ... it`s hard to make out what the people are saying. It does have a good star rating for energy use ... it is not a smart television ... though for the price it would be good if not for the sound quality.

Sounds terrible. Image pixelation – I expected a lot more from ALDI than this piece of junk. The bauhn website doesn't give anything away about this TV and I can see why now.. because it's embarrassing. No CEC support for Chromecast, Xbox etc. It sounds like someone put a tin cans under the speakers. I can't remember when I heard a tv which this poor quality must have been in the 80s.
Turned on my Chromecast and put a TV box set on and the TV pixelation is massive.
This TV is totally unacceptable quality I would feel even embarrassed to sell this on gumtree as people would think it's faulty.
60 day satisfaction return policy here we come!
